Description

Windows Terminal version

1.18.3181.0

Windows build number

10.0.22631.0

Other Software

No response

Steps to reproduce

Winget install ‘KDE.Kdiff3’

Open razzle (not sure if this matters)

Git config --edit --local

[diff]
    tool = kdiff3
    autoRefreshIndex = true
[difftool]
    prompt = false
[difftool "kdiff3"]
    path = C:/Users/jeffmill/AppData/Local/KDiff3/bin/kdiff3.exe
    cmd = \"C:/Users/jeffmill/AppData/Local/KDiff3/bin/kdiff3.exe\" \"$LOCAL\" \"$REMOTE\"

(modify paths accordingly, of course)

git difftool 66f7252e212f6~1..66f7252e212f6

(use a suitable diff that contains multiple changes in it)

Kdiff3 will open and block the console.

Focus on terminal window and press Ctrl-Break

Focus on Kdiff3 window and press Ctrl-Q

Focus on Terminal window and Press Enter a bunch of times – you should see “mmmm”

Expected Behavior

enter key should work as expected.

Actual Behavior

mmmm is shown.
